Strike and Expertise removed from Warlords of Draenor

Many in-game modifications have been announced for the Warlords of Draenor expansion, some of them very surprising, as announced in the 6.0 patch notes, the secondary statistics index of hit and expertise will be removed, these have been with us since almost the beginning of World of Warcraft. From Blizzard they explain that these two statistics made players have to worry about reaching a limit to start increasing the useful statistics from there and that this was not fun or it became too heavy.

They go on to explain that they still want there to be close combat specs where you have to attack from behind, so if you attack a creature head-on you will have a 3% chance that your attack will be parried. To understand it well, from Warlords of Draenor we will have a 100% chance of hitting our attack, but our enemy has a chance of a 3% to stop our attack (as long as we attack head-on), he will also have a 0% chance to dodge it. It should be clarified that the tank specializations will have abilities to suppress this 3% chance that they will stop our blow.

At this point, we can see that eliminating the hit and skill statistics has been solely and exclusively for players to have more facilities to fight, less things to learn and almost no aspect to worry about when equipping yourself to go to a Raid, we can deduce that when a DPS player reaches level 100 all they will have to do is go to dungeons and equip objects of DPS according to its class. There will be no need to equip gems or reforge equipment (reforging will also be removed) to reach a cap and be efficient in combat.
